They have a honeycomb design: a structure of hexagonal, horizontal cells that trap air within their pockets. That creates an insulating barrier between your window and living space. The construction resembles a honeycomb pattern, which gives these window coverings a second name: honeycomb shades.<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: center\">The Benefits of Hunter Douglas Cellular Shades<\/h2>\n<p><u><a href=\"https:\/\/www.blindsgalena.com\/hunter-douglas\/shades\/cellular-shades\">Cellular shades<\/a><\/u> offer homeowners a range of advantages that combine functionality with aesthetic appeal.<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Energy Efficiency: <\/strong>The cellular construction creates air pockets that act as insulators, reducing heat transfer through windows. The insulating properties keep heat out during warm months and retain warmth during cold seasons.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Light Control Options: <\/strong>These shades come in sheer to room-darkening opacity levels, allowing you to customize the amount of natural light entering your space. The light-filtering fabrics prevent glare and protect privacy, while opaque ones offer greater light blockage in bedrooms and media rooms.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Color and Style Variety: <\/strong>Available in an extensive palette of colors, textures, and patterns, cellular shades complement virtually any interior design scheme.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Noise Reduction: <\/strong>The air pockets within the cellular structure also absorb sound, thereby reducing outside noise. That added benefit is invaluable for homes near busy streets and folks who are light sleepers.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Easy Maintenance: <\/strong>Learning how to clean cellular shades is easy; keep reading for the details.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: center\">How to Clean Cellular Shades<\/h2>\n<p>Regular maintenance keeps cellular shades looking fresh and operating smoothly. Dust them every few weeks using a feather duster or vacuum with a brush attachment on low suction. For spot cleaning, use a damp cloth with mild soap and gently blot any stained areas. The don\u2019ts of how to clean cellular shades include rubbing the fabrics, immersing them in water, or using harsh cleaning products.<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"text-align: center\">Hunter Douglas Cellular Shades Set the Standard<\/h2>\n<p><u><a href=\"https:\/\/www.blindsgalena.com\/hunter-douglas\/shades\/cellular-shades\/duette\">Duette\u00ae Cellular Shades<\/a><\/u> offer extensive customization options, starting with the industry\u2019s most comprehensive selection of colors, textures, opacities, and cellular pleat sizes.
